Tarkowski should have been sent off against Liverpool, referees’ body says

REFEREE chiefs have accepted Everton defender James Tarkowski should have been shown a red card in Wednesday’s Merseyside derby.
Tarkowski was shown a yellow card, which was upheld by VAR, for an early foul on Liverpool midfielder Alexis Mac Allister.
The Everton defender clearly won the ball, but caught Mac Allister high on the back of the calf with his follow-through.
